Understanding the R6700ax Router
The R6700ax is a high-performance router designed to deliver fast speeds and robust connectivity. It supports the latest Wi-Fi 6 standard, providing improved efficiency and capacity. Its traditional architecture relies on a single device to handle all network traffic, making it suitable for smaller homes or offices with straightforward layouts.
Network Expansion with the R6700ax
Expanding a network using the R6700ax involves adding range extenders or additional access points. While this can extend coverage, it often introduces challenges such as:
- Decreased bandwidth due to multiple hops
- Complex configuration requirements
- Potential for signal interference
These limitations can impact network performance, especially in larger or multi-story buildings where signal degradation is common.
Mesh System Alternatives
Mesh Wi-Fi systems, such as Google Nest Wifi, Eero, or Netgear Orbi, are designed to provide seamless coverage across extensive areas. They consist of multiple nodes that communicate with each other, creating a unified network.
Network Expansion with Mesh Systems
Mesh systems excel in network expansion due to their architecture:
- Easy addition of nodes to expand coverage
- Automatic routing and load balancing
- Unified network management through apps
- Consistent speeds across the entire network
Most mesh systems are designed to be scalable, allowing users to add as many nodes as needed without significant configuration challenges.
Comparative Analysis
When comparing the R6700ax and mesh systems for network expansion, consider the following factors:
- Ease of Expansion: Mesh systems offer simpler, plug-and-play expansion.
- Performance: Mesh systems typically maintain better speeds over larger areas.
- Cost: Mesh systems can be more expensive upfront but may save costs long-term due to ease of management.
- Configuration: Traditional routers require manual setup and management of extenders, whereas mesh systems are managed via intuitive apps.
